WebJan 12, 2016 · The income limits refer to the maximum amount of income left after deducting medical expenses. In 2016, a single individual applying for Home Care Medicaid with monthly medical expenses of $3,000 generally cannot have more than $3,825 of monthly income. Webfor 2016. The 2016 resource limits for QMB, SLMB and QI are $7,280 for one person and $10,930 for a couple, no increase from 2015. I. MEDICAID INCOME LIMITS EFFECTIVE …

WebMedicaid is a joint federal and state program that helps pay medical costs for individuals with limited income and resources. Individuals with Medicare Part A and/or Part B, who have limited income and resources, may get help paying for their out-of-pocket medical expenses from their State Medicaid Program.
